Installation details of the stepper motor (M2/5) for the air circulation mode switching damper drive
1. On models with the corresponding configuration (code ET2), activate the service mode of the TELE AID emergency call system (see Section Activation/deactivation of the service mode of the TELE AID emergency call system).
2. Disconnect the negative cable from the battery.
3. Remove the glove box (see Chapter Body).
4. Remove the three mounting screws (1) (tORX type heads), disconnect the connector (3) of the electrical wiring and remove the electric motor (M2/5) of the circulation mode switching flap drive from the evaporator casing.
5. Installation is carried out in the reverse order. On models with the corresponding configuration, do not forget to deactivate the service mode of the TELE AID system (see Section Activation/deactivation of the service mode of the TELE AID emergency call system).
6. Finally, the electric motor (M2/6) of the left mixing flap should be normalized using the STAR DIAGNOSIS reader - contact a Mercedes-Benz service station for assistance.
7. Do not forget to also clear the memory of the on-board diagnostic system processor (see Chapter Engine electrical systems).
8. Make sure that the air conditioning system is functioning properly.
